Extremely preterm vaginal breech delivery en caul.

Jane R Richmond1, Lucie Morin, Alice Benjamin

  • 1Department of Obstetrics and Gynecology, McGill University, Women's Pavilion, Royal Victoria Hospital, Montreal, Canada. jane.richmond@muhc.mcgill.ca

Obstetrics and Gynecology
|June 8, 2002
PubMed
Summary

An "en caul" vaginal birth method for extremely preterm breech infants with intact membranes is described. This alternative delivery approach showed comparable neonatal outcomes to cesarean births, offering a viable option for specific cases.

Area of Science:

  • Obstetrics and Gynecology
  • Neonatal Medicine
  • Perinatal Research

Background:

  • Extremely preterm breech infants (<26 weeks gestation) with intact membranes present unique delivery challenges.
  • Conventional assisted vaginal delivery may not be optimal for these high-risk neonates.
  • Cesarean delivery is often the default, but carries its own risks.

Purpose of the Study:

  • To present an alternative vaginal birth method for extremely preterm breech infants with intact membranes.
  • To compare the immediate neonatal outcomes of this "en caul" vaginal delivery with cesarean births.
  • To evaluate the feasibility of vaginal birth in this specific high-risk obstetric scenario.

Main Methods:

  • Retrospective review of singleton breech deliveries under 26 weeks gestation with intact membranes.

  • Identified nine "en caul" vaginal births following tocolysis.
  • Compared outcomes with six cesarean deliveries performed solely for preterm labor.
  • Main Results:

    • Vaginal delivery occurred later (4 days vs 1 day) after admission compared to cesarean.
    • Mean time from corticosteroid injection to delivery was longer in the vaginal group (90 vs 22 hours).
    • Neonatal outcomes, including 5-minute Apgar scores and cord pH, were comparable between groups; however, mortality was lower in the "en caul" vaginal birth group (22% vs 50%).

    Conclusions:

    • The "en caul" delivery method is a feasible alternative for vaginal birth in extremely preterm breech pregnancies with intact membranes.
    • This approach may offer comparable or improved neonatal outcomes compared to cesarean delivery in select cases.
    • Further research is warranted to optimize this delivery method for extremely preterm breech infants.
